I wouldn't. BP's are solitary animals. They should really only be together during breeding season. It would put alot of stress on one or both of your BP's, maybe causing them to stop eating.....it would probably be alot easier to just house them seperatly. Plus if one is sick then both are sick, and twice the vet bill!
